From the Tools menu in Word, select Options and then go to the General tab
and check the box against the "Confirm conversions at open" item. Then when
you attach the data source to the mail merge main document, you will be
given the option of using the DDE method of connection which should read the
data as you have it formatted in the table.

I am attempting to merge a percentage field in Excel into a Word mail
merge. However the format of the field is coming across in scientific
notation format, rather than as a simple percentage; thus -0.8%
appears as -8.0239339948077817E-3.

I have checked the format of the cell in Excel and it is listed as
'Percentage'.

Bizarrely, another spreadsheet with similar data and same formatting
of the cell is pulling through the percentage in the correct format!
